Did Jeffery Scheinbner Cause You Investment Losses? Jeffery Scheinbner, a former stockbroker with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A) member firm Accelerated Capital Group (ACG) submitted a Letter of Acceptance, Waiver and Consent (AWC) for allegedly making unauthorized mutual fund exchanges without customers’ approval. FINRA found Mr. Scheinbner of Ladera Ranch, California exchanged over 300 mutual fund positions across 36 accounts. FINRA alleged Mr. Scheinbner executed these transactions without prior customer authorization or discretionary authority. Without admitting or denying the FINRA findings, Mr. Scheinbner agreed to the sanctions for which he was fined $5,000 and suspended from association with any FINRA member in any capacity for three months.
